Infant car seats are small, portable car seats designed for newborns or babies who are up to their one year old. They are typically used in a rear-facing position. The majority of children outgrow their car seats by the time they reach the age of one or in the case of convertible or all-in one car seats, they are moved to a toddler car seat. Infant-only car seats should be used with the rear facing side until the child is at the maximum height and weight limits set by the manufacturer. Then, they should be switched over to the car seat that is facing forward. A convertible or all-in-one car seat can be used in both ways, but it's safer for your baby to remain in the rear-facing car seat until they're big enough for an front-facing car seat.

User-Friendliness

It is essential to select a car seat that is simple to use for parents, even though safety is the primary aspect. This is why we consider things like buckles, harness adjustments, and handles during our tests as well as how easy it is to install the car seat in a vehicle. If a car-seat is difficult to use, you may end up using it improperly. This could compromise the safety of your baby.

Consider meeting with a certified child safety technician (CPST), before you bring your child home if you're worried about correctly installing your infant car seats best car seats. They can show you how to use the seat and show you a video of the crash test. Make sure to read your car seat's instruction manual. This will make it easier to avoid common mistakes when installing the seat.

Convenience

The best car seats for infants make it simple to ensure your baby's safety. They are easy to install, feature features that allow for buckling and unbuckling with ease and come with other features like comfortable fabrics and a no-rethread harness. The car seats also come with design features which make them more secure in the event of a crash. For instance, they feature load legs which are shock-absorbing parts that are located at the base of the seat. This reduces movement and thus the impact force on your baby.

Look for a compact and slim baby car seat if you have a smaller car or plan to switch vehicles often. This kind of seat can fit well in smaller vehicles and most come with a handle, making them easy to carry. They are usually lighter than convertible car seat, making them easy to lift into and out of vehicles.
